Under some conditions the earlier fix for bpo-18075, "Infinite recursion
tests triggering a segfault on Mac OS X", now causes failures on macOS
when attempting to change stack limit with resource.setrlimit
resource.RLIMIT_STACK, like regrtest does when running the test suite.
The reverted change had specified a non-default stack size when linking
the python executable on macOS.  As of macOS 10.14.4, the previous
code causes a hard failure when running tests, although similar
failures had been seen under some conditions under some earlier
systems.  Reverting the change to the interpreter stack size at link
time helped for release builds but caused some tests to fail when
built --with-pydebug.  Try the opposite approach: continue to build
the interpreter with an increased stack size on macOS and remove
the failing setrlimit call in regrtest initialization.  This will
definitely avoid the resource.RLIMIT_STACK error and should have
no, or fewer, side effects.

:help
echo.usage: %this% BUILDER [filename ...]
echo.
echo.Call %this% with the desired Sphinx builder as the first argument, e.g.
echo.``%this% html`` or ``%this% doctest``.  Interesting targets that are
echo.always available include:
echo.
echo.   Provided by Sphinx:
echo.      html, htmlhelp, latex, text
echo.      suspicious, linkcheck, changes, doctest
echo.   Provided by this script:
echo.      clean, check, serve, htmlview
echo.
echo.All arguments past the first one are passed through to sphinx-build as
echo.filenames to build or are ignored.  See README.rst in this directory or
echo.the documentation for your version of Sphinx for more exhaustive lists
echo.of available targets and descriptions of each.
echo.
echo.This script assumes that the SPHINXBUILD environment variable contains
echo.a legitimate command for calling sphinx-build, or that sphinx-build is
echo.on your PATH if SPHINXBUILD is not set.  Options for sphinx-build can
echo.be passed by setting the SPHINXOPTS environment variable.
goto end
